The importance of decompression

21st October 2010

Back to Blog

I see Combat Stress is in the news talking about the long-term psychological effects of the war in Afghanistan. I hope during the debate it won't be forgotten that prevention is better than cure. That's why The British Forces Foundation has long championed the decompression camp in Cyprus and the importance of some of our decompression shows back in the UK - and very much the shows we do out in operational theatres.

It is very difficult to measure the evidence of the effect we have, but it is well known good morale and opportunities for troops to let their hair down are significant releases of tension.
